Quick Assessment

Chinese Cinderella is a poignant memoir about Adeline Yen Mah's difficult childhood in 1940s China, where she was unloved and mistreated by her stepmother despite her academic achievements. Suitable for ages 9-12, the book explores themes of family dynamics, resilience, and cultural customs. It offers valuable historical and cultural insights while handling emotional challenges with sensitivity.
